On-shore Applications Are No Longer Available
The newest Regulation of the Minister of Law and Human Rights of the Republic of Indonesia number 19 of 2023 was issued on 07 June 2023. This regulation revokes the previous Regulation Minister of Law and Human Rights of the Republic of Indonesia Number 34 of 2021, which in one of the articles stated “Foreigners holding residence permits who are in Indonesian territory and have not been able to return to their country of origin may be granted a new residence permit after obtaining a visa. The visa referred to is a visit visa.”
As Regulation Number 34 has been revoked, it means on-shore visa applications (B211, C312, C313, C314, C317) are no longer available, as well as on-shore EPO. This means, after the EPO process the applicant has to leave Indonesia within 7 days. Also, visa applicants can only activate their visa by arriving internationally from overseas into Indonesia.
